东濮凹陷北部地区古近系油型气成因类型及分布特征
Genesis and distribution of Paleogene oil type gases in the northern Dongpu Depression
摘要
Abstract
Based on pressure-thermal experiments of kerogen degrading/cracking and oil cracking with source rocks and oil samples of Dongpu Depression,the componential differences between kerogen-degraded/cracked gas and oil-cracked gas were identified,and a genesis identification chart to distinguish the two different types of gas was generated.Using this chart,and combining the data of natural gas component and carbon isotope in the northern Dongpu Depression,the genesis of the oiltype gas in the study area was studied,and the distribution characteristics of these two types were discussed.The oil type gas found in Paleogene of the northern Dongpu Depression can be clearly identified with two origins,kerogen-degraded/cracked origin and oil-cracked origin.The kerogen-degraded/cracked gas has relative high value of C1/C2 and low value of C2/C3;while the oil-cracked gas has relative low value of C1/C2 but high value of C2/C3.There are significant differences in the distribution of the two types of gas in the northern Dongpu Depression,the kerogen-degraded/cracked gas occur more widely than oil-cracked gases in depression,while the latter is found near sag center.The distribution differences between kerogendegraded/cracked gas and oil-cracked gas are related to their generation and accumulation condition differences.In terms of the oil type gas identification and their distribution,a conclusion is made that there are favorable formation conditions for the gas types in deep and central sag area,suggesting that there are good oil type gas potentials for exploration in the deep and central sag in the northern Dongpu Depression.关键词
